×
Community Blog CLB? ALB? 兩種負載平衡產品差異介紹

CLB? ALB? 兩種負載平衡產品差異介紹

阿里雲在 Apsara Conference 2020 發布新品應用負載均衡器(ALB),本文介紹 ALB 與 CLB 差異以及常用情境。

隨著網路快速發展,業務形態和需求也在不斷變化,迫切需要能夠滿足瞬間交易、影音串流、多人互動等繁多業務場景。

在推出負載平衡服務十多年後,阿里雲在 Apsara Conference 2020 發布新品應用負載均衡器(ALB),支持彈性擴展、Quick UDP Internet Connection (QUIC) 協議、基於內容的高級路由、內建DDoS防護、多協議七層轉發、雲原生、靈活計費等,滿足多樣化的應用層負載需求,安全可靠且即開即用。

CLB vs ALB

阿里雲全託管式負載平衡服務 Server Load Balancer(SLB) 具有即開即用、穩定可靠、彈性伸縮等特點,負責HTTPS流量的加密與解密,後端伺服器僅需處理普通HTTP流量,有效控制後端伺服器的規模與成本。阿里雲負載平衡分為兩類:

  • 傳統型負載平衡 CLB:支援TCP、UDP、HTTP和 HTTPS 協議,具備強大的四層處理能力,以及基礎的七層處理能力。
  • 應用程序負載平衡 ALB:ALB 為阿里雲雲原生網關,提供進階路由特性,例如基於HTTP Headers、Cookie 和查詢字串進行轉寄、重新導向和重寫等。專門面向七層,提供高強度業務處理性能,例如 HTTPS 卸載能力。單一實例每秒查詢數QPS(Query Per Second)可達100萬次。
圖說:CLB 與 ALB 比較表

比較表

適用 ALB 業務場景

場景一:電商促銷

由於電商節慶促銷,難以正確估算高峰流量,且需要根據地區、時間段和支付流程進行負荷分擔。傳統的負載均衡雖然具有統一靈活的調度能力,但仍然缺乏彈性、可擴展性和高性能。此時,應用程序負載平衡 ALB 便可滿足此高彈性、高並發、大容量特性,並完成多協議(HTTP/HTTPS/HOST/URL/Cookie/Http Method)的七層轉發。

場景二:直播串流

對於長短影片、直播串流、線上教育等各類影音業務,對後端資源有龐大需求,例如百萬級新連接請求、自動彈性伸縮、基於用戶畫像的流量轉發機制等,使得目前的四層負載均衡無法完全滿足業務發展需求。利用QUIC的傳輸轉發能力,ALB 可以快速建立連接,縮短時延,分配請求流量,保障高流量服務。

場景三:雲原生應用

近年來,網路業者許多業務已經遷移到雲上。雲廠商提供統一的基礎設施即服務(IaaS)能力和雲服務,大幅提高 IaaS 層的資源重複利用。用戶還希望在 IaaS 的更高層統一系統。這樣,資源和產品就可以得到不斷的再利用,進一步降低企業的運營成本。這是雲原生架構的重點所在。ALB基於雲原生架構,滿足用戶分階段發布、流量模擬、微服務等場景需求。

什麼是負載均衡 Server Load Balancer?

負載均衡 Server Load Balancer(SLB),就像流量管家,可自動調節訪問需求予多台伺服器、自動檢查剔除異常伺服器、並支援多可用區部署,進而實現跨區容災、提升可靠性與保障用戶體驗。適合應用於有優惠節慶、遊戲開服等業務高峰流量,伺服器容易超負荷運行,造成企業損失等情境。
 
與傳統的硬體型負載平衡自建方案相比,阿里雲負載平衡具備隨用隨付和彈性伸縮能力,無需一次性大額投入,便可擁有雙十一級別的流量分發處理能力。

同時,與開源的負載平衡自建方案相比,阿里雲負載平衡穩定可靠,配備專業的營運團隊,免費提供7×24小時不間斷支援人員服務,提升營運效率。

免費試用負載均衡 SLB

如果您對負載平衡感興趣,立即註冊阿里雲 Freetrial,個人或企業都可申請 SLB 試用代金券:https://www.alibabacloud.com/tc/campaign/free-trial
SLB freetrial

參考資料:
https://help.aliyun.com/document_detail/196874.html
https://www.alibabacloud.com/blog/alibaba-cloud-releases-alb-to-accelerate-the-delivery-of-enterprise-applications_596711?spm=a2c65.11461447.0.0.36911d9e7b6QtM

0 0 0
Share on

Alibaba Cloud TC Content

39 posts | 2 followers

You may also like